3D Wachspress coordinates.

This class implements 3D Wachspress coordinates ( [1], [3] ), which can be computed at any point inside a convex polyhedron with triangular faces.

Wachspress coordinates are well-defined and non-negative in the closure of a convex polyhedron with triangular faces. The coordinates are computed analytically.

Template Parameters
PolygonMeshmust be a model of the concept FaceListGraph.
GeomTraitsa model of BarycentricTraits_3
VertexToPointMapa property map with boost::graph_traits<PolygonMesh>::vertex_descriptor as key type and Point_3 as value type. The default is property_map_selector<PolygonMesh, CGAL::vertex_point_t>.

computes 3D Wachspress coordinates.

This function fills c_begin with 3D Wachspress coordinates computed at the query point with respect to the vertices of the input polyhedron.

The number of returned coordinates equals to the number of vertices.

After the coordinates \(b_i\) with \(i = 1\dots n\) are computed, where \(n\) is the number of vertices, the query point \(q\) can be obtained as \(q = \sum_{i = 1}^{n}b_ip_i\), where \(p_i\) are the polyhedron vertices.
